Hi Eva,


> I get a REGISTRATION_FAILURE from the server (sip.antisip...)
> The server can't parse my configuration file, so I don't know if its
> some formatted mistake or if its not allowed on the server to add this
> info...?
Well, the server usually doesn't parse the file - this is what Linphone does 
itself. Could be that there are strange characters in it - I mean UTF-8 two 
byte ones which the server doesn't like etc.


Look, what it looks like on my side:

[proxy_0]
reg_proxy=sip:sip.ipsofactum.com
reg_identity=sip:address@hidden
reg_expires=900
reg_sendregister=1
publish=0


[auth_info_0]
username=3001
userid=3001
passwd=notgonnatell
realm="asterisk"


Hope this helps. We're talking about the Windows Version of Linphone? This 
file is from Linux but they don't differ.
